The Event Sales Manager drives revenue growth by owning the full sales cycle across inbound leads and outbound business development. This role is focused on pipeline growth, account conversion, and delivering high-quality client experiences that keep guests coming back. As a leader of a high-energy, guest-facing venue, this role requires a flexible schedule including evenings, weekends, and holidays, with availability to work extended hours during peak periods, special events, and high-volume seasons.

Execute the full sales cycle. Manage a high-volume inbound pipeline while executing consistent outbound prospecting during daily Power Hours. Own every stage of the sale from first inquiry through tour, proposal, and close. Deliver in-person selling experiences through venue tours and client touchpoints that convert opportunities. Grow accounts by identifying upsell opportunities and maximizing the value of each client relationship.

Deliver a best-in-class guest experience. Provide an exceptional client experience from the initial inquiry through post-event follow-up. Partner with Operations and the Culinary Team to ensure flawless event execution. Maintain detailed, accurate communication on Banquet Event Orders (BEOs) to prevent day-of issues. Represent the Topgolf brand with professionalism and hospitality in every interaction.

Stay sharp on business performance. Review daily performance metrics, key numbers, and lead rotations to track progress and identify gaps. Maintain pipeline accuracy and data integrity to support strong forecasting. Identify opportunities for sales process improvement and share them with leadership. Drive awareness of the Topgolf brand in the community through networking and professional engagement.

Operate as a team player. Participate in daily huddles, weekly sales meetings, and 1:1s with sales leadership. Stay aligned on priorities, targets, and execution standards across the venue. Demonstrate Topgolf's core values in every interaction: Fun, One Team, Excellence, Courage, and Caring.
